Join NAPP members for a hands-on demonstration of IronCrow AI's patent proofreading and analytics tools, with a special focus on features available free to NAPP members.

Topic: AI-Powered Patent Proofreading, Predictive Analytics, and Secure LLM Integration

Learning Objectives: IronCrow AI's suite of tools helps patent practitioners catch errors before filing, predict prosecution outcomes, and leverage AI securely for drafting assistance. See live demonstrations of how to integrate these tools into your daily workflow.

By the end of this presentation, attendees will be able to:

  1. Navigate and utilize N-Spec's core proofreading features to identify and correct common patent application errors before filing
  2. Interpret and apply predictive analytics (Art Unit and 101 Rejection predictors) to strengthen patent applications and set client expectations
  3. Integrate the LLM Sandbox with N-Spec for enhanced patent application drafting and review
  4. Implement best practices for using the IronCrow Word add-in to streamline patent preparation workflow

About IronCrow AI

IronCrow AI provides patent practitioners with practical AI tools built by practitioners who understand the daily challenges of prosecution work. Unlike general-purpose AI platforms, IronCrow's tools are designed specifically for patent workflows with confidentiality as a foundational principle, all processing occurs on U.S.-based servers with zero data retention and no third-party access. IronCrow's tools are trusted by in-house counsel at Fortune 500 companies and used by practitioners ranging from solo agents to large law firms. NAPP members receive complimentary access to N-Spec's base proofreading features as a membership benefit.


Speaker: Will Schlecht

Will is the application architect at IronCrow AI and a registered U.S. patent agent (Reg. No. 78,820). He holds a Ph.D. in Chemical Engineering from Washington State University, with graduate research resulting in multiple peer-reviewed publications on cardiac regulatory proteins and advanced protein modeling.

Since 2019, Will has combined his expertise in patent law and machine learning to develop practical AI solutions for the patent community, including N-Spec for patent proofreading, OA-Shell for Office Action response automation, and the LLM Sandbox for secure AI-assisted drafting. As both a practicing patent agent and the developer of these tools, Will brings a unique perspective on how AI can enhance efficiency while maintaining the quality and confidentiality standards the profession demands.
